To check automatically for updates:

By default,

Clickfree

automatically looks for updates when it is connected to your

computer and you have a connection to the internet. To ensure this feature is on, make
sure that the checkbox

Automatically check for updates

is checked on the

Tools

window: .

Every time that you connect

Clickfree

to your computer it automatically checks for

updated software and, if an update is available, prompts you to download and install it.

To stop checking automatically for updates:

Make sure that the checkbox

Automatically check for updates

is unchecked on the

Tools

window: .

To check manually for updates:

1. On the

Tools

window click

Software Update

.

Clickfree

checks for available updates.

If the software in your

Clickfree

Portable Backup Drive and your computer is up to

date, click

OK

on the dialog that pops up.

If an update is available,

Clickfree

shows you what progress is being made in

downloading the update and updating your software:

Warning: While a software update is taking place it is very important for you not to

remove the

Clickfree

Portable Backup Drive from your computer and not to

turn off or restart the computer until the update is complete.

2. When the software update is complete, you need to unplug the

Clickfree

Portable

Backup Drive and plug it in again for the update to take effect.
